Auto Purple Hulk Auto by MSNL Outside 👉Sponsored Grow👈 W10F6 8/17-23 This past week has been rainy and overcast from a tropical storm with temperatures mostly in the upper 80s. We have Hurricane Erin approaching and ate under a tropical storm warning with wind gusts of 30-40 MPH. While we won’t be directly hit by the storm, we will get the outer bands of heavy winds and rain. To protect my plants, I brought all the girls inside on Tuesday 19th in preps for the storm. I inspected each one for bugs, rot or anything unusual. I found what might be the start of bud rot in one spot and cut it off. 8/19 Auto Purple Hulk is 59 days from germination. MSNL says 60-75 days to harvest so it needs a week more. Next week with the hurricane approaching, we are expecting rain for most of the week. Given the bud rot I found and the pending weather conditions for the next couple of weeks, the remainder of the grow will be in the tent where I can control the environment. I also will be using the air conditioner to drop nighttime temperature. She is already purple but maybe the colors will intensify. Thank you all for your continued support and encouragement. Quarter Pounder and Skywalker are probably over due for final flushing. Squanch Queen is doing very well and looking to go 9 to 10 weeks. King tut and Alien Technology doing well. However, i did a spray of insecticidal soap due to seeing a couple small holes in a few king tut leaves. Next day plant was shocked and lost tons of leaves to burn. This plant did this once before with the same spray, the others no problem and didnt connect the two til now. Will let her veg back to health and flip to flower once shes healthy again and the autos are done.
